#1e1491 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1e1491 is composed of 11.8% red, 7.8% green and 56.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.3% cyan, 86.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 244.8 degrees, a saturation of 75.8% and a lightness of 32.4%. #1e1491 color hex could be obtained by blending #3c28ff with #000023.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#1e1491

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010107 is the darkest color, while #f6f5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e1491

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e4d58 is the less saturated color, while #0e01a4 is the most saturated one.
